Paver deck construction involves designing and building durable outdoor decks using pavers, which are flat stones or concrete blocks arranged in a pattern to create a stable, attractive surface. This service typically includes preparing the existing ground or foundation, laying a solid base, and carefully installing the pavers to ensure a level and long-lasting deck. Many homeowners choose paver decks because they combine functionality with aesthetic appeal, providing a versatile outdoor space for relaxation, entertaining, or outdoor dining.

One common reason homeowners seek paver deck construction is to solve issues related to uneven or damaged existing decks or patios. Over time, decks can develop cracks, shifting, or wood rot, making them unsafe or less appealing. A professionally built paver deck can address these problems by replacing or upgrading the existing surface with a more durable and low-maintenance alternative. Additionally, paver decks are resistant to common issues like warping or insect damage, which can affect traditional wooden decks, offering a more reliable outdoor solution.

The overview below groups typical Paver Deck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Seattle,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or paver deck repairs, such as replacing a few damaged pavers or fixing surface issues,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ine repair j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Mid-Size Installations - For larger deck projects that involve replacing sections or adding new features, local contractors often charge between $1,500-$3,500. These projects are common and tend to stay within this moderate cost band.

Full Deck Replacement - Complete removal and installation of a new paver deck can typically cost between $4,000-$8,000, with some larger or more complex projects reaching $10,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, but they are necessary for extensive renovations.

Custom or Complex Designs - Highly detailed or custom-designed paver decks, especially those with intricate patterns or premium materials, can exceed $10,000. These specialized proj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for custom work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are paver decks used for? Paver decks are typically used as outdoor living spaces, patios, or entertainment areas to enhance backyard functionality and aesthetics.

What materials are commonly used for paver decks?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different styles and durability options for outdoor decks.

How do local contractors ensure proper installation of paver decks? They follow industry best practices for base preparation, leveling, and joint filling to ensure stability and longevity of the paver deck.

Can paver decks be customized to match existing outdoor features? Yes, local service providers can help select colors, patterns, and materials to coordinate with other elements like walkways or landscaping.

What maintenance is required for paver decks? Regular cleaning and occasional joint re-sanding help maintain the appearance and structural integrity of paver decks over time.
